Question: What is the ruling regarding the one who left the maghrib prayer on the night of the wedding, and she then made it up at another time?
Response: That is not permissible. It is obligatory upon [both] the [man and] woman to pray the maghrib as well as the ‘ishaa [prayers], because [in the question] she [only] asked about the maghrib prayer, whereas the ‘ishaa prayer is more closer [to being eligible] to be left – yet it is obligatory upon her to pray both the maghrib and the ‘ishaa prayers. And it is not permissible for her to delay it beyond their [legislated] times because this is inconsistent with being grateful to Allaah عز و جل for the blessing of marriage he has bestowed upon her.
So it is obligatory she upholds that which Allaah has obligated upon her from the obligatory acts, and [in doing so] she will not miss anything from [the activities of] the marriage [ceremony] – for which she intended [to leave the prayer].
